							| First of all, apologies to all who downloaded the worksheet " a Postcard from Rome" from today �s contributions. It looks like the nice  �handwritten � font "Hopalong" wasn �t recognised and it got changed into another font. Since this new font is much bigger, a part of the text disappeared. I updated it now with a more universal font.(and sent an apology and offer to replace to the one who left a comment☺) To avoid this happening in the future.....Is there a way to make special fonts  �stick �? (I think the word is  �to embed �?) I have so many fonts that I don �t remember anymore which ones came with the computer and which ones are more special.  Sometimes I really want to use something different, like in this case, I wanted the postcard to look handwritten and found a perfect font on the web.... Does anyone know how to do it? (Is it possible at all?) Thanks |  3 Feb 2013

							| Hi MarionG   In Word 2007, you click on the Menu button, when the window opens click on "Word Options", next to "Exit Word".  In the next window, click on "Save" and when that window opens up you will see the "embed fonts in the file" option at the bottom.  Just tick the box and your fonts will be embedded in the document.   Hope it helps. 							| The probem with special fonts is that the downloader must have it installed too. When I use something special I normally save it as PDF. |  3 Feb 2013
